T
he name Sharps elicits vi-
sions of big-bore, single-shot
rifles in the hands of rough-
cut western frontiersmen. No
firearm in American history has re-
ceived so much attention with so few
made. In fact, it surprises many shoot-
ers today to learn that only about 6,000
Sharps Model 1874 Sporting Rifles
were produced between 1871 and 1880.
Add to that those labeled as Carbines,
Mid-Range, Long Range, Schuetzen,
Business, Military and Creedmoor,
and the total is about doubled.
